Description: The given condition is keloid. Keloid- Has Excessive scar tissue- Scar extends beyond the boundaries of original wound or incision - Etiology - Unknown- Associated with* Elevated levels of growth factors* Deeply pigmented skin* Genetic predisposition* Areas of body where there is increased risk of keloid formation- Above clavicle- Upper extremities- Trunk & Face- Especially seen in the Triangular region with boundaries of Each shouldertip and Xiphisternum - On Histology* Excess collagen & Hypervascularity* Contains disorganized Type I & III collagen* Contains thicker collagen bundles - causes formation of acellular node like structures* Rarely regresses with time* Often refractory to Medical & Surgical intervention - Treatment* First line treatment - Silicones + Pressure therapy + Intralesional injection of triamcinolone * In Refractory Cases (No improvement after 12 months of treatment) - Excision + Post-operative Radiotherapy (External beam radiotherapy / Brachytherapy)
